A Simple Approach to Styling Open Shelves

Give each shelf a little breathing room. Combine books, pottery, and framed artwork rather than lining up lots of similarly sized objects. Small groups are easier to read than a crowded row.
Mix upright books with a short horizontal stack and leave space around larger pieces. Repeat a few finishes across the shelves, then vary the shape and scale so the arrangement feels collected rather than identical.
